Safety

Patio heaters are a convenient and safe way to warm outdoor spaces. However, like any other source of heating, they can pose danger of fire if employed in a way that is not properly. When selecting a patio heater, be sure that it's designed for outdoor use and can stand up to the elements, including the elements of rain and fluctuating temperatures. Additionally, it is recommended to keep a fire extinguisher in the vicinity in the event of an emergency. It is also important to ensure that you give the heater enough space around it as the heat that is released can cause fire to surfaces and objects. Ideally the heater should be a minimum of three feet away from ceilings, walls furniture, and other substances that are combustible.

If you're using a gas or propane-powered patio heater, it is crucial to follow the manufacturer's guidelines. For gas-powered patio heaters, it is crucial to ensure that the valve is closed when not in use, and that the propane tank is not near anything flammable. It is recommended that if a fire occurs you contact an expert in propane to assist.

Electric patio heaters can also be a safer alternative to natural gas or propane models. Electric patio heaters produce heat through a process referred to as infrared. This technology involves activating an emitter to produce infrared radiations that heat objects and individuals. Electric heaters are safer than gas heaters because they don't release carbon monoxide and don't cause fires.

If you plan to buy an outdoor heater, whether electric or gas, make sure it comes with safety features built into. They include a tip-over automatic shut-off. A tip-over switch will stop the heater from collapsing and causing fire danger. The majority of electric patio heater s come with overheating protection, which automatically shuts off the unit when it is too hot. Make sure your patio heater is free of combustibles like paper, fabric and plastics. It is also important to clean your patio heater regularly to reduce the risk.

Cost

Patio heaters are a great option to extend your outdoor living space throughout the colder months. There are many varieties available It is important to do your research before buying. electricpatio heater , function, and appearance are all factors that can affect your choice. Consider consulting an expert if not sure of the kind of patio heater that's suitable for your space.

Whether you're looking for an electric or gas model, it's essential to choose one that is suitable for your budget and lifestyle. It's also important to take into consideration the dimensions of your patio as well as how much heat you need. A small patio might only require a heater with an output of 5 000 BTUs. Larger spaces might require a heater more robust. Always refer to the manufacturer's installation recommendations and suggested clearances for security.

Gas patio heaters are available in natural and propane gas models. They can be able to heat up to 215 feet2 based on their power. These units are usually installed in open spaces and can be turned off and on by a remote control or timer. They also come in portable models, which can be connected to tanks of propane and moved around as needed.

If you're considering a propane patio heater, make sure you check the maximum output BTUs and the operating temperature of the heater. Look for one constructed of rust-resistant stainless as this will protect it from harsh weather conditions. It is important to keep in mind that propane patio heaters are less efficient in terms of energy efficiency and have a shorter life time than electric models.

It's important to research before making an investment. Patio heaters can be costly. Make sure to choose the brand that has a reputation for quality and reliability. Compare the costs of different brands to ensure you get the best value. The price of the patio heater will depend on its size as well as the amount of heat it produces, and the materials used to construct it.
